More people are choosing to get rid of their old electronic devices by selling them. Here are a few reasons why consumers choose to put their cell phones on the market.

One of the most common reasons that a person chooses to sell their cell phone is to get money. Most cell phones maintain a monetary value although newer editions are released. There are companies and individuals who tend to opt for previous versions of the product.

Consumers who choose to sell their phone tend to look for an estimated value by conducting research online. The value may vary depending upon the cosmetic condition of the phone, the carrier, included accessories, and available features.

The desire to sell a cell phone may be influenced by company incentives. Many electronic stores are offering their customers the opportunity to trade-in a cell phone to receive store credit towards another purchase. These stores profit by increasing sales and collecting electronic products simultaneously. Consumers benefit from this transaction because it decreases the stress of marketing the product to individuals and engaging in price negotiations.

Another popular reason why people put their phones on the market is because they no longer want them. There may not be a need for a cell phone once a person switches carriers or purchases a new phone. The unwanted equipment may inspire a person to sell the phone since it no longer benefits them.

A collection of old cell phones can become intrusive to any environment. Some consumers choose to sell phones to reduce clutter. It’s easy to accumulate an unwanted collection of phones when the latest technology compels you to buy another or if your old cell phone malfunctions.

People who have broken their cell phones may choose to sell them to others that will find it beneficial. Broken cell phones can often be used for parts especially if the phone is no longer manufactured. Buyers want to save money by getting their cell phone repaired. It may be less expensive to buyers to purchase an old cell phone that has the parts that are needed. This purchase may reduce future expenses if the cell phone breaks again.

Upgrading a current cell phone to a newer version is another well-known reason to get rid of a phone. Consumers who decide to upgrade may put their old cell phone on the market to help cover the cost of buying another phone. Some phone companies will allow the person to exchange their old cell phone for a new one inside the store to reduce any upfront cost.

People sell their cell phones to be environmentally friendly. Selling the product instead of throwing it away reduces the harmful impact of cell phones in landfills. According to the Global Futures Foundation, 70% of overall toxic waste comes from electronic scrap.
